Miriam Elman is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Miriam Elman has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 425 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Epidemiology, 12 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 9 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Miriam Elman’s work include Chronic Disease Management Strategies (7 papers), Antibiotic Use and Resistance (7 papers) and Amyloidosis: Diagnosis, Treatment, Outcomes (6 papers). Miriam Elman is often cited by papers focused on Chronic Disease Management Strategies (7 papers), Antibiotic Use and Resistance (7 papers) and Amyloidosis: Diagnosis, Treatment, Outcomes (6 papers). Miriam Elman collaborates with scholars based in United States, Luxembourg and Italy. Miriam Elman's co-authors include Jessina C. McGregor, David T. Bearden, David H. Smith, Craig D. Williams, Michael Ray, Michael Pignone, Babak Nazer, Andrew T. Chan, Randall S. Stafford and William F. Miser and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and The FASEB Journal.
